油井出砂后期多级防砂技术级数研究 被引量:6

Multiple Sand Control Technology in Late Stage of Sand Production

摘要 油井出砂是油田注水开发进入高含水期普遍存在的问题。针对现有的防砂方法在油井出砂后期存在防砂效果差、有效期短的问题,提出了油井出砂后期多级防砂技术,并在已有防砂技术的基础上,建立了油井出砂量模型、出砂临界压力模型和非均质性地层渗流模型来优化砾石充填的级数,系统研究了地层亏空半径、地层出砂量、砾石在亏空地层充填级数的确定因素,利用岩石力学和井壁稳定因素建立了一套完整的数学预测模型,为多级防砂技术在油田的推广和应用提供了理论依据。 Sand production is a widespread problem for waterflooding oilfields with high water cut. For the,problems of poor sand control results in existing methods and limited effective period, a multiple sand control technology was proposed. A new sand production model was developed based on the existing sanding control techniques. Critical drawdown pressure model and fluid flow model in heterogeneous formations was used to optimize gravel packing. In addition, formation voidage radius, sand production, number of gravel packing in voidage formation were studied systematically. A complete set of mathematical prediction model which was established using rock mechanics and borehole stability factors provides a theoretical ba- sis for promotion and application of multi sand control techniques in oilfield.
